ロック機構型デュアルステージ注射器
[0065]次に、ロック機構型デュアルステージ注射器の各実施形態について詳細に言及する。各実施形態では、ロック機構型デュアルステージ注射器は、外筒と、一次プランジャと、1つまたは複数のロック機構とを備えることができる。
[0074]前述したように、ロック機構型デュアルステージ注射器100のいくつかの実施形態では、1つまたは複数のロック機構は、外筒10に組み込まれ得る。そのような各実施形態では、1つまたは複数のロック機構は、凸部および/または凹部などの外筒10の表面上の1つまたは複数の特徴として外筒10に組み込まれる。凸部には、限定するものではないが、先端、突起部、突出部、またはそれらの組合せが含まれ得る。凹部には、限定するものではないが、溝、軌道、くぼみ、凹部、他の表面修飾、およびそれらの組合せが含まれ得る。
1つまたは複数の一体型(又は統合型)一方向弁を有するデュアルステージ注射器
[00107]いくつかの実施形態では、本明細書に記載されたデュアルステージ注射器は、一体型一方向弁デュアルステージ注射器を含む。いくつかの実施形態では、一体型一方向弁デュアルステージ注射器は、一体化された一方向弁および針を有するデュアルステージ注射器であり得る。いくつかの実施形態では、一体型一方向弁デュアルステージ注射器は、2つの一体化された一方向弁を有するデュアルステージ注射器であり得る。一体型一方向弁デュアルステージ注射器の各実施形態は、悪性肝臓腫瘍の治療のための経動脈的放射線塞栓療法の最中などに2つの別々で隔離された媒体を送達する必要がある任意の技術的な状況で使用され得る。
Claims (47)
- スリーブ付きデュアルステージ注射器であって、当該スリーブ付きデュアルステージ注射器は、
外筒であって、前記外筒の近位開口部から前記外筒の遠位開口部までにわたり前記外筒内に画定された一次チャンバを有する外筒と、
一次ピストンであって、前記一次ピストン近位開口部から前記一次ピストンの封止された遠位端までにわたり前記一次ピストン内に画定された二次チャンバを有し、前記一次ピストンの前記近位開口部を通じて二次ピストンを受け入れるように構成されている一次ピストンと、
前記一次チャンバ内に配設されるロッキングスリーブと、
を備えており、
前記一次ピストンおよび前記ロッキングスリーブはロック機構を備え、前記ロック機構は、第1の境界、前記第1の境界の遠位側にある第2の境界、および少なくとも3つのステージを画定するように構成されており、前記少なくとも3つのステージは、
前記一次ピストンが前記第1の境界の近位に挿入され、遠位方向または近位方向に自由に移動可能である、第1ステージと、
前記一次ピストンが前記第1の境界の遠位側に挿入されており、前記一次ピストンが前記第1の境界を越えて近位方向に移動しないようになっている、中間ステージと、
前記一次ピストンが前記第2の境界の遠位側に挿入されており、前記一次ピストンが前記第2の境界を越えて近位方向に移動しないようになっている、最終ステージと、
を備える、スリーブ付きデュアルステージ注射器。 - 請求項1に記載のスリーブ付きデュアルステージ注射器であって、前記ロック機構は、前記外筒の形状に適合する形状を有する本体部を備える、スリーブ付きデュアルステージ注射器。

- 注射器から投与された流体の流れパラメータを決定する方法であって、
前記注射器の注射器プランジャを並進方向に並進移動させるステップであって、前記並進方向の移動により近位側または遠位側の一方に前記注射器プランジャを前進させるようになっている、ステップと、
テレメータ化された注射器プランジャキャップの圧力センサおよび変位センサの1つまたは複数によって、前記注射器プランジャの対応する移動を感知されたプランジャ移動として感知するステップと、
前記テレメータ化された注射器プランジャキャップの圧力センサおよび変位センサの前記1つまたは複数によって、前記感知されたプランジャ移動に基づいて1つまたは複数の出力信号を生成するステップと、
プロセッサによって、前記1つまたは複数の出力信号に基づいて、前記投与された流体の流速、前記投与された流体の流量、前記投与された流体の圧力、前記注射器プランジャに加えられる圧力、または前記注射器に対する前記注射器プランジャの移動の前記並進方向のうちの少なくとも1つを生成するステップと
を含む方法。 - 請求項34に記載の方法であって、前記投与された流体の前記流速、前記投与された流体の前記流量、前記投与された流体の前記圧力、または前記注射器に対する前記注射器プランジャの移動の前記並進方向のうちの少なくとも1つを、前記注射器に通信可能に結合された表示装置に表示するステップをさらに含む、方法。
